Make use of the time you’re in campus. Hustle vile utapata experience in the field hata kama ni kuwork kama assistant wa kubeba chai kwa legal dept for free, that still counts as some experience, so later on they’ll start paying you then pupilage will be easy to get and a job thereafter. But life is hard, even with other courses. Tafuta connections when you have time so after graduation it’s not so much a hustle. Cause even being a judicial officer requires 3years experience before you can be considered to start as a magistrate. If you come from KSL to apply for a magistrate position, naskia they’re paid about 80-150k, you could say you’ve been working with say Sihanya and co. law firm since you were in 2nd year and they may consider that as valuable to the field.
